Material Configuration Deep Dive: 10+ Options Explained

Decorative trays come in a wide variety of materials, each with distinct characteristics, cost structures, and market appeal. Based on industry research and expert analysis, here are the primary material options available to B2B suppliers:

Decorative Trays Material Comparison: Characteristics, Costs, and Market Positioning

MaterialKey CharacteristicsDurabilityPrice RangeBest ForMaintenance Requirements
Stainless SteelSleek modern appearance, corrosion-resistant, easy to clean, food-safeVery High - resistant to wear and tear$$-$$$Commercial settings, modern homes, food serviceLow - wipe clean, dishwasher safe
MarbleLuxurious appearance, naturally cool, heat-resistant, unique veining patternsHigh - durable but can chip or stain$$$-$$$$Premium home decor, entertaining, gift marketMedium - seal periodically, avoid acids
Solid WoodClassic/rustic aesthetic, warm feel, customizable finishesHigh with proper care$$-$$$$Farmhouse decor, traditional interiors, eco-conscious buyersHigh - oil regularly, avoid water damage
BambooEco-friendly, sustainable, lightweight, natural grainHigh - naturally moisture-resistant$-$$Eco-conscious markets, casual dining, outdoor useLow-Medium - occasional oiling
GlassElegant transparent appearance, versatile stylingLow-Medium - fragile, can chip or break$-$$$Formal settings, display purposes, modern decorMedium - hand wash recommended
CeramicHeat-resistant, colorful designs, artistic appealMedium-High - can chip or crack$-$$$Decorative display, serving hot items, artistic marketsLow-Medium - dishwasher safe typically
Acrylic/PlasticLightweight, affordable, shatter-resistant, color optionsMedium - can scratch over time$-$$Budget markets, outdoor use, high-volume commercialLow - easy to clean
MelamineShatter-resistant, lightweight, durable, print-friendlyHigh - very durable for daily use$-$$Commercial food service, families, outdoor entertainingLow - dishwasher safe
Wicker/RattanRustic/bohemian aesthetic, lightweight, breathableMedium - can fray or weaken with moisture$-$$Coastal decor, casual settings, storage traysMedium - keep dry, occasional sealing
LeatherUnique luxury appeal, soft touch, distinctive agingMedium-High - develops patina$$$-$$$$Luxury markets, executive gifts, high-end decorHigh - condition regularly, avoid water
Price ranges: $ = Budget (<$15), $$ = Mid-range ($15-35), $$$ = Premium ($35-60), $$$$ = Luxury (>$60). Source: Industry analysis and Amazon market research [1].

Stainless Steel: This material dominates the commercial and modern residential segments. Stainless steel trays offer exceptional durability, are easy to sanitize, and maintain their appearance over years of use. They're particularly popular in food service environments, hotels, and contemporary homes. The material's corrosion resistance makes it suitable for humid climates - an important consideration for Southeast Asian exporters targeting tropical markets.

Marble: Marble trays occupy the premium segment, appealing to buyers seeking luxury and sophistication. The natural veining ensures each piece is unique, which commands higher prices. However, marble requires more care - it can stain from acidic substances and may chip if dropped. Marble trays are particularly popular in the US and Middle Eastern markets where entertaining and home aesthetics are highly valued.

Wood and Bamboo: These natural materials appeal to eco-conscious consumers and those seeking warm, organic aesthetics. Solid wood requires regular maintenance (oiling, avoiding water damage) but can last decades with proper care. Bamboo offers similar aesthetics with better moisture resistance and sustainability credentials. Both materials perform well in European and North American markets where environmental concerns influence purchasing decisions.

Geographic Market Preferences: Where Different Materials Win

Material preferences vary significantly by geographic market. Understanding these regional differences helps Southeast Asian exporters tailor their product offerings and marketing messages when they sell on Alibaba.com:

Regional Material Preferences and Market Characteristics

MarketTop Material PreferencesPrice SensitivityKey Buying FactorsGrowth Rate (YoY)
United StatesStainless steel, marble, woodMediumQuality, durability, design aestheticsBaseline (23.95% share)
United KingdomWood, ceramic, bambooMedium-HighSustainability, traditional craftsmanship201.94%
CanadaWood, stainless steel, marbleMediumQuality, eco-friendly, winter gift markets175.19%
AustraliaBamboo, stainless steel, woodMediumOutdoor suitability, eco-credentials166.44%
UAEMarble, metal, luxury materialsLowLuxury appearance, gifting, entertaining4.52% share
Saudi ArabiaMarble, metal, ornate designsLow-MediumLuxury, traditional patterns, gifting4.30% share
Data source: Alibaba.com market structure analysis for decorative trays category. Growth rates indicate emerging opportunities for new suppliers.

United States: As the largest market (23.95% of buyers), the US demands variety across price points. Stainless steel dominates commercial purchases, while marble and wood appeal to residential buyers. American buyers value clear product specifications and responsive communication.

United Kingdom, Canada, Australia: These high-growth markets (all showing 160%+ YoY growth) share strong preferences for sustainable materials. Bamboo and responsibly sourced wood perform particularly well. Environmental certifications and eco-friendly packaging can be competitive advantages.

Middle East (UAE, Saudi Arabia): These markets favor premium materials like marble and ornate metal designs. Gifting and entertaining drive significant demand, particularly during religious holidays and wedding seasons. Luxury positioning and premium packaging are expected.

Configuration Decision Framework: Choosing the Right Material for Your Business

There is no universally 'best' material configuration. The optimal choice depends on your production capabilities, target markets, business model, and competitive positioning. This framework helps you evaluate options systematically:

Material Configuration Selection Guide by Business Type

Business ProfileRecommended MaterialsRationaleKey ConsiderationsRisk Factors
New Exporter (Limited Capital)Acrylic, melamine, basic woodLower MOQs, easier production, faster turnaroundFocus on quality consistency, build supplier relationshipsLower margins, higher competition
Eco-Conscious BrandBamboo, FSC-certified wood, recycled materialsAligns with brand values, premium pricing potentialObtain certifications, document supply chainHigher material costs, longer lead times
Premium/Luxury SupplierMarble, solid wood, leatherHigher margins, discerning buyers, less price competitionQuality control critical, packaging must match positioningFragile items = shipping damage risk, higher capital requirements
High-Volume ManufacturerStainless steel, melamine, plasticScalable production, consistent quality, commercial buyersInvest in automation, quality systems, capacity planningPrice pressure, commodity competition
Customization SpecialistWood, metal (engraving capable)Private label opportunities, higher value-addFlexible production, design capabilities, quick samplingComplex operations, higher skill requirements
This table provides general guidance. Actual decisions should consider your specific capabilities, market research, and financial situation.

For Small-Batch Artisan Producers: Wood and bamboo offer the best balance of manageable production requirements and market appeal. These materials allow for customization and storytelling, which can command premium prices. However, be prepared to invest time in buyer education about care and maintenance.

For Mid-Scale Manufacturers: Stainless steel and ceramic provide good scalability with reasonable quality control requirements. These materials appeal to both commercial and residential buyers, giving you market flexibility. Consider developing both standard and customizable product lines.

For Large-Volume Exporters: Focus on materials with proven demand and scalable production - stainless steel, melamine, and engineered wood products. Invest in quality systems and certifications that appeal to large B2B buyers. Consider vertical integration to control costs and quality.

For Private Label Specialists: As Shirley Cheung's success on Alibaba.com demonstrates, private label can represent 80-90% of B2B sales [4]. Materials that accept customization well (wood for engraving, metal for etching, ceramic for printing) are ideal. Build capabilities in design support, rapid sampling, and flexible MOQs.

Pricing and Cost Considerations Across Materials

Material choice directly impacts your cost structure, pricing strategy, and margin potential. Here's what to consider:

Amazon Market Pricing Reference: Decorative trays on Amazon range from $9.99 (basic plastic/melamine) to $95+ (premium marble/wood combinations). Stainless steel products typically occupy the $20-50 range, while marble and solid wood command $30-80 depending on size and craftsmanship [1].

Material Cost Hierarchy (from lowest to highest typical cost):

  1. Plastic/Melamine: Lowest material cost, high-volume production friendly, but lowest perceived value

  1. Bamboo/Acrylic: Moderate cost, growing consumer preference for sustainability (bamboo)

  1. Stainless Steel/Ceramic: Moderate-high cost, good balance of durability and perceived value

  1. Solid Wood: Variable cost (species-dependent), higher labor requirements, premium positioning

  1. Marble/Leather: Highest material cost, luxury positioning, requires premium packaging and handling

Hidden Cost Factors often overlooked by new exporters:

  • Packaging: Fragile materials (marble, glass, ceramic) require significantly more packaging investment. One Reddit user noted shipping damage as a major concern when sourcing from China suppliers [2].

  • Quality Control: Natural materials (wood, marble) have inherent variations. Establish clear quality standards and inspection protocols to manage buyer expectations.

  • Certifications: Eco-certifications (FSC for wood, organic for bamboo) add cost but can justify premium pricing in certain markets.

  • Lead Times: Custom finishes, engravings, or special treatments add production time. Factor this into your delivery commitments.

Action Recommendations: Your Next Steps

Based on this comprehensive analysis, here are actionable recommendations for Southeast Asian decorative trays suppliers:

1. Start with Market Research, Not Production

Before committing to any material configuration, validate demand in your target markets. Use Alibaba.com's keyword data (like the strong search volume for marble trays) to identify opportunities. Contact potential buyers through RFQ to understand their specific requirements before investing in inventory.

2. Match Material to Your Capabilities

Don't chase premium materials if your production capabilities don't support consistent quality. A well-executed mid-range product outperforms an inconsistently produced luxury item. Be honest about your strengths - whether that's cost efficiency, customization speed, or sustainable sourcing.

3. Invest in Quality Documentation

Address the 'mass-produced feels rushed' concern [3] by providing detailed quality documentation: material certifications, production process photos, quality control checklists, and packaging specifications. This builds trust with B2B buyers who can't physically inspect products before ordering.

4. Develop Clear Care Instructions

For materials requiring maintenance (wood, marble, leather), provide clear, illustrated care instructions. This reduces negative reviews and demonstrates professionalism. Consider including recommended care products or partnerships with complementary suppliers.

5. Consider Multi-Material Strategy

Rather than betting on a single material, develop capabilities across 2-3 complementary materials. For example: stainless steel for commercial buyers, wood for eco-conscious residential buyers, and marble for premium gift markets. This diversifies your revenue streams and reduces risk.

6. Leverage Alibaba.com's Private Label Capabilities

As EnvyDeal's success demonstrates, private label can represent the majority of B2B sales on Alibaba.com [4]. Develop flexible customization capabilities, quick sampling processes, and clear communication about MOQs and lead times for custom orders.

7. Plan for Shipping and Packaging

Fragile materials require investment in protective packaging. Factor this into your pricing and communicate packaging standards to buyers. Consider offering insurance options for high-value shipments.
